reins
noun pluralThe kidneys, loins, or lower back.
noun pluralThe seat of the affections and passions.
The kidneys or renes.
Hence The region of the kidneys; the loins, or lower parts of the back on each side.
The seat of the affections and passions, formerly supposed to be situated in that part of the body; hence, also, the emotions and affections themselves.
noun pluralThe kidneys; also, the region of the kidneys; the loins.
noun pluralThe inward impulses; the affections and passions; — so called because formerly supposed to have their seat in the part of the body where the kidneys are.
noun pluralthe parts between the crown and the spring or abutment, including, and having especial reference to, the loading or filling behind the shell of the vault. The reins are to a vault nearly what the haunches are to an arch, and when a vault gives way by thrusting outward, it is because its reins are not sufficiently filled up.
